Tramore Amusement Park

  • On August 5, 2002, a 16-year-old male employee of the park was struck and killed by the "slingshot" ride while it was in operation.

  • On August 26, 2006, a 22-year-old man died in an accident after falling out of a ghost train car and being run over by a second train.
